MOB Lifesaver lifeline - safety at sea
The MOB Lifesaver lifeline is an innovative safety device that has been specially developed for use at sea. This buoyant lifeline offers an effective solution to the problem of securing a person who has fallen overboard without their active assistance.
Main features:
- Automatic connection: The line is connected to the recovery loop of the automatic lifejacket. When the waistcoat is deployed, the line is thrown into the water.
- Efficient rescue: The crew can use a boat hook to catch the person overboard and secure them to the boat with the line. Alternatively, a rescue buoy can be attached to the line to hoist the person back on board.
- Recommended training: This rescue method is recommended on safety training courses in Germany.
Technical details:
- Material: Ultra High Molecular Polyethylene HMPE (Dyneema), known for its high strength and buoyancy.
- Dimensions: 3 metres long, diameter 3 millimetres.
- Colour: Bright yellow for better visibility in the water.
- Breaking load: 1.3 tonnes, significantly higher than the breaking load of the rescue loops on life jackets.
